Agronomist/Sales
Location: Guelph, Ontario
Job Type: Full-Time, Permanent
As an Agronomist / Sales Representative, you play a vital role in delivering tailored crop input solutions, sharing expert agronomic knowledge, and driving long-term success for our producers.
In this role, you will work directly with farmers in the field, conduct crop assessments, and build lasting relationships across our local agricultural community. If you are a self‑motivated qualified passionate about crop production and farm sustainability, we want to hear from you!
Primary Duties Work Location: In person
Provide agronomic advice to customers regarding crop protection and management
Conduct regular field visits to assess crop conditions, troubleshoot issues, and provide recommendations
Identify grower needs and introduce Sharpe's products and services to new prospective clients
Develop tailored solutions to help farmers maximize yield and sustainability
Educate customers on proper product usage and application techniques
Assist with product ordering, inventory coordination, and field delivery logistics as required
Stay up to date on modern agricultural trends, emerging technologies, and best practices




Collaborate closely with the sales team to promote agronomic services
Schedule Monday to Friday with evenings and weekends required during peak seasons
Benefits Comprehensive Health Coverage: Extended health care, dental, vision, life insurance, and disability benefits
Employee Support: Employee Assistance Program (EAP) and store discounts
Financial Security: Competitive compensation package and company RRSP matching
Workplace Culture: A supportive, team-oriented environment in a growing family business
Skills & Requirements Bachelor's degree in Agronomy, Agriculture, or a related field
Certified Crop Advisor (CCA) designation is considered an asset
Valid driver’s licence with a clean abstract
Strong understanding of local crop production practices, soil health, and pest management
Proven track record of strong interpersonal, communication, and relationship‑building skills
Self‑starter with the ability to work independently in the field as well as collaboratively with a team
Valid driver’s licence with a willingness to travel for field assessments as needed
Flexibility to support growers during peak seasons
